When supply does not meet demand-ER stress and plant programmed cell death
4 Jun 2014
Abstract excerpt
The endoplasmic reticulum (ER) is the central organelle in the eukaryotic secretory pathway. The ER functions in protein synthesis and maturation and is crucial for proper maintenance of cellular homeostasis and adaptation to adverse environments.
